Call for Papers: Post-pandemic digitization and innovation of the food and drink industry

British Food Journal

How does the food and drink industry need to evolve to navigate operating in a post-pandemic world?
How can the industry best manage innovation and digital transformation at this time?
What are the longer-term implications and opportunities?

To help address these questions and more, we are delighted to jointly present calls for papers for two complementary, ‘companion’ special issues on digitization and innovation focussing on how food and beverage companies and their management strategies need to evolve and adapt to survive in the post-pandemic era.

The special issue for the British Food Journal (BFJ) focuses on the challenges, drivers and opportunities for the food and beverage industry in the post-pandemic era – with a particular focus on digitization and innovation.

BFJ is key reading for academics, researchers and students in all social science/management/public health disciplines who are interested in food, as well as nutritionists and dietitians, food and agricultural companies who manufacture, market or supply food, food research institutes, and managers and professionals who work in the food industry.

The special issue for the European Journal of Innovation Management (EJIM) focuses on how food and beverage companies need to manage innovation and digital transformation going forwards, drawing on experiences and lessons learnt throughout the recent pandemic to navigate current and future uncertain scenarios.

EJIM has an interdisciplinary audience, addressing all aspects of innovation management but is of particular interest to those studying or working in the business and management disciplines. It is also relevant to those engaged in service industries, public sector organizations, and social and community enterprises (social innovation).

These two special issues are being jointly promoted as they aim to take complementary approaches to the topic – one considering the challenges and opportunities for the food and beverage industry and the other considering the specific implications for management innovation for companies operating within the industry.
